The present invention relates to a 3 degrees of freedom motor allowing 3 degrees of freedom rotation measurement. The present invention comprises a spherical stator; a spherical rotor which surrounds the spherical stator; a pair of optical sensors which are arranged on the surface of the spherical stator to be separated from each other at the predetermined angle based on the center of the spherical stator; and a driving control part which sets a cartesian coordinate system to have an origin based on the center of the spherical stator, outputs coordinate values for the locations where the optical sensors are arranged based on the set cartesian coordinate system using the received sensing values and uses the outputted coordinate values to calculate the rotation angle, the precession angle, and the tilting angle of the 3 degrees of freedom motor. The present invention may obtain location information of a rotor using only the outputted sensing values from the pair of optical sensors arranged in the spherical stator, thereby improving a dynamic characteristic of a motor, manufacturing a light weight product and saving manufacturing costs.
